Message type: E = Error
Message class: /BCV/QRM -
Message number: 508
Message text: Query &1: Limit sort sequence number effectless for unsorted fields

/BCV/QRM508 Query &1: Limit sort sequence number effectless for unsorted fields
typically occurs in the context of queries or reports where sorting is applied to fields that are not part of the query's result set or are not sorted in a meaningful way. This can lead to confusion in how the data is presented or processed.Cause:
- Unsorted Fields: The error indicates that there are fields in the query that are not sorted, but a sort sequence number has been assigned to them. This means that the system is trying to apply sorting to fields that do not have a defined order.
- Query Configuration: The query might be configured incorrectly, where the sorting is applied to fields that are not included in the output or are not relevant for sorting.
- Data Model Issues: There may be issues with the underlying data model or the way the query is constructed, leading to inconsistencies in sorting.
Solution:
- Review Query Configuration: Check the configuration of the query in the SAP system. Ensure that all fields that have a sort sequence number assigned to them are included in the output of the query.
- Adjust Sort Sequence: If certain fields are not necessary for sorting, remove their sort sequence numbers. This can be done in the query definition or by modifying the relevant settings in the query designer.
- Check Field Properties: Ensure that the fields you are trying to sort are appropriate for sorting. Some fields may not have a meaningful order (e.g., text fields) and should not be sorted.
- Test the Query: After making adjustments, test the query to ensure that it runs without errors and that the sorting behaves as expected.
